    Cost of a cab from Orleans to the Aria without getting long hauled?

    Depends on traffic and route taken but less than $20.

    People are getting too hung up on long hauling I feel. If someone tells you a ride cost them $15 and you get charged $17 you haven't been long hauled :)

    Totally correct and refreshing to see on here. 95% of all long hauling occurs FROM again that's FROM the airport upon arrival. This board has an over abundance of long haul hysterics. Many were long hauled , many were not. I've read a ton of " I was long hauled" tales on here where the fare was right on and the proper route was taken. Your ride should cost between $14 and $17. It's Flamingo or Trop to LVB. Flamingo is best.
